Wells, Fargo - 1894 Pullman Railway Strike - Strike Covers, July 3-11

Lot 707    

(Railroad Strike - Strike Covers, July 3 - 11) Wells, Fargo & Co's Express., Santa Ana, Cal., Jul. 10, 1894, blue oval date stamp on unaddressed 1893, 2¢ Columbian entire (U349) entire with black frank (WFE-060) at top, San Francisco receiving mark of July 16, 7AM in red on front and reverse, Very Fine, ex-Vogel, Tatham.
Estimate    $100 - 150.

Used during the Railroad Strike with a six day transit time to SF. Most likely by wagon to Los Angeles and then by steamer to San Francisco. Used internal by Wells Fargo with an unlisted Santa Ana 16-2 type date stamp.
